Choosing Native Plants
Selecting native plant species gives Seattle homeowners a sustainable approach to landscape design by enhancing ecological harmony and sustainability. By including local plant varieties like sword ferns, Oregon grape, and red-flowering currant, you ensure your landscape thrives effectively in the Pacific Northwest's particular climate and soil characteristics. Native plant perks encompass reduced maintenance demands, improved drought resistance, and improved support for regional wildlife and pollinators. These species naturally fight off local pests and diseases, decreasing the need for chemical treatments. When laying out your site, focus on plant communities that mimic natural ecosystems, supporting biodiversity and soil health. Incorporating native plant varieties develops visually cohesive, functional landscapes that prosper with minimal resource needs—aligning your outdoor space with sustainable best practices specific to Seattle's special environment.
Smart Irrigation Techniques
While Seattle's rainfall contributes to its vibrant landscapes, effective irrigation is vital for sustainable outdoor environments—particularly during the region's dry summer months. By implementing smart watering solutions, you can maintain plant health while conserving resources. Drip watering delivers focused hydration directly to root zones, minimizing moisture loss and excess—a perfect approach for Seattle's variable slopes and compact vegetation. You'll achieve exact management over water application, decreasing water loss and encouraging deep root growth.
Think about adding greywater recycling to improve sustainability. By repurposing lightly used household water for watering ornamental beds, you decrease usage on potable water sources and promote responsible landscape management. When planning your system, select programmable controllers and moisture sensors for smart operation adapted to Seattle's unique microclimates, ensuring a healthy, eco-conscious landscape during the year.
Natural Mulching Methods
One of the most effective sustainable landscaping approaches for Seattle homeowners focuses on the strategic use of organic mulches. By selecting location-suitable mulch varieties—such as compost, shredded bark, or wood chips—you'll boost soil health, suppress weeds, and stabilize soil temperature, all vital for Seattle's rainy and temperate climate. Focus on local materials to reduce transportation emissions and ensure compatibility with native plantings.
Distribute mulch uniformly across planting beds, keeping a depth of 2-4 inches, and position material a few inches away from plant stems to prevent rot. Regularly top up mulch to maintain ideal coverage, especially after heavy rain. Adjusting your mulching techniques to Seattle's unique soil and precipitation patterns maximizes moisture retention, decreases erosion, and creates a resilient, low-maintenance landscape.

Professional Lawn Care and Seasonal Maintenance
A thriving lawn in Seattle requires expert maintenance to manage the region's ongoing dampness, cool temperatures, and moss growth. You need a methodical approach to year-round maintenance that factors in both natural and decorative elements. Start each year with targeted lawn aeration to minimize soil compaction from winter rainfall, encouraging deeper root development and peak turf health. Incorporate seasonal planting of locally suitable grass blends and shade-tolerant groundcovers to maximize year-round appearance and feel. Consistent dethatching and calibrated mowing schedules help control moss and reduce fungal issues typical of Seattle's climate. Feed with formulations matched to the soil's nutrient profile, adapting to spring and fall growth cycles. This comprehensive regimen ensures your landscape remains effective, visually appealing, and enduring throughout the year.

Sustainable Stormwater Management Approaches
The best results from rainwater collection systems come when combined with environmentally conscious drainage designs adapted to Seattle's topography and soil conditions. When developing your landscape architecture, look into implementing a drainage system that efficiently manages runoff while boosting your site's environmental performance. Permeable paving, bioswales, and rain gardens enable water to percolate naturally, reducing surface runoff and preventing erosion risks characteristic of Seattle's rainy climate. It's important to use materials and grading techniques that direct water away from structures, while maintaining native plantings that thrive in wet conditions. By tailoring your drainage system to work with Seattle's variable soils—commonly a mix of clay and loam—you maximize both efficiency and eco-friendliness. Strategic drainage planning safeguards your landscape investment and aligns with modern, eco-conscious landscape architecture principles.
Preventing Landscape Water Damage
While Seattle landscapes benefit from abundant rainfall, unmanaged water can rapidly undermine even the most well-planned outdoor spaces. You need to address water flow with customized drainage solutions designed for your property's gradients and planting zones. Techniques like French drains, permeable pavers, and bioswales direct runoff away from foundations and high-traffic areas, safeguarding structural and aesthetic integrity. Effective drainage not only prevents pooling and erosion but additionally supports long-term soil health by decreasing compaction and root rot risks. Consider adding rain gardens or dry creek beds, which effectively handle stormwater and enhance visual appeal. By proactively managing water movement, you'll preserve your landscape investment while supporting sustainability.
